Seth Godin first coined the term "permission Marketing" to describe inbound marketing. Inbound marketing uses content such as articles, videos, podcasts, social media posts, and blogs. Outbound marketing, on the other hand, relies on cold calling, direct mail, and commercials to sell products or services.

Inbound and outbound marketing are different in the way they reach your target market. While inbound marketing targets people who are actively looking for your product or service, outbound marketing targets people who are passive and are not actively searching for a solution. Paid media strategies such as Facebook and Google Ads are an example of outbound marketing. It is therefore difficult to calculate ROI for this method.

Statistics
- Forty-seven percent of buyers view 3 to 5 pieces of content before engaging with a sales representative. (mailchimp.com)
- According to our research, 65% of companies with very successful content marketing in 2021 ran content audits at least twice a year. (semrush.com)
- Content marketing produces 3X more leads per dollar spent. Content marketing costs 62% less than traditional marketing. (criteo.com)
- According to the Content Marketing Institute, 70% of B2B marketers and 86% of B2C marketers surveyed use content marketing in some form or other. (criteo.com)
- According to research compiled by Coschedule: Companies that publish 16+ blog posts a month get as much as 3.5x as much traffic as those that publish 0-4 posts a month. (criteo.com)
- Companies that use content marketing see approximately 30% higher growth rates than businesses not using it. (mailchimp.com)
